During our introduction process, we try to limit visual access to the other chimpanzees in order to provide the newly introduced group with some privacy and minimize interference from other groups. We’ve added privacy panels to spaces that the chimps have access to, like windows inside chimp spaces, because they are pretty “chimp proof”. But in other spaces that the chimps can’t access, like windows in human areas that look into chimp spaces, we use curtains or kraft paper. When Cy recently moved in with George, we added kraft paper to the window adjacent to the cubby in the mezzanine. As many of you know, the cubby is Honey B’s favorite spot!
Honey B was not on board with the addition of paper on HER window.
A few days ago, when Honey B’s group was hanging out in the mezzanine while we cleaned other spaces, she decided to do something about the offensive paper. Unfortunately, the only tools available in the mezzanine were empty chow bags from breakfast and lunch. Never fear, Honey B persisted and found a much better tool.
